idol vs lead character

idol

noun
  • A cultural icon, or especially popular person. 

  • A popular entertainer, usually young, captivating and attractive, and often female, with an image of being close to fans. 

  • A graven image or representation of anything that is revered, or believed to convey spiritual power. 

lead character

noun
  • The main protagonist in a work.
